The opportunity
As the Global Process Owner (GPO) – Account Support, you will play a critical leadership role in shaping and governing end‑to‑end Account and Engagement Support processes across EY GDS. Acting as the global custodian for these processes within the Quote-to-Cash (Q2C) lifecycle, you will ensure they are standardized, scalable, and aligned with EY’s global Finance strategy.
Working closely with Global Finance, Regions, MST/ET, Mercury Governance Boards, and strategic vendor partners, you will drive continuous improvement through process optimization, automation, and the adoption of AI and digital solutions.
This is a high-impact, globally visible role with strong exposure to senior stakeholders, focused on enhancing efficiency, quality, and control while enabling EY’s client-serving teams.
Your key responsibilities
- Act as the global owner of Account and Engagement Support processes delivered through EY GDS across the Q2C lifecycle
- Drive process standardization, governance, and continuous improvement aligned with EY’s operating model
- Design and optimize workflows leveraging automation, AI, and digital solutions
- Act as the quality gatekeeper, ensuring adherence to global standards and effective change governance
- Serve as the escalation point for critical process issues, control failures, and service risks
- Oversee outsourced service delivery, ensuring quality, efficiency, and cost optimization
- Manage vendor relationships, including SLAs, KPIs, and governance forums
- Lead initiatives to improve productivity, reduce costs, and simplify processes through innovation
- Strengthen control frameworks and ensure compliance with internal policies, SOX, IFRS, and US GAAP
- Support audits through effective documentation, issue resolution, and continuous control improvement
- Build strong relationships with global stakeholders and drive adoption of process and technology changes
- Partner closely with the GDS ES Account Support Leader to deliver high-quality service and drive strategic initiatives
